package org.jacoco.core.runtime;

import static org.junit.Assert.assertEquals;
import static org.junit.Assert.assertSame;

import org.jacoco.core.JaCoCo;
import org.jacoco.core.instr.MethodRecorder;
import org.jacoco.core.internal.instr.InstrSupport;
import org.jacoco.core.test.TargetLoader;
import org.junit.Before;
import org.junit.BeforeClass;
import org.junit.Test;
import org.objectweb.asm.ClassWriter;
import org.objectweb.asm.Opcodes;
import org.objectweb.asm.Type;
import org.objectweb.asm.commons.GeneratorAdapter;
import org.objectweb.asm.commons.Method;

/**
 * Unit tests for {@link OfflineInstrumentationAccessGenerator}.
 */
public class OfflineInstrumentationAccessGeneratorTest {

    private IExecutionDataAccessorGenerator generator;

    private static boolean[] probes;

    // runtime stub
    public static boolean[] getProbes(final long classid, final String classname, final int probecount) {
        return probes;
    }

    @BeforeClass
    public static void setupClass() {
        probes = new boolean[3];
    }

    @Before
    public void setup() {
        String name = getClass().getName().replace('.', '/');
        generator = new OfflineInstrumentationAccessGenerator(name);
    }

    @Test
    public void testRuntimeAccess() throws Exception {
        ITarget target = generateAndInstantiateClass(123);
        assertSame(probes, target.get());
    }

    @Test
    public void testRuntimeClassName() throws Exception {
        generator = new OfflineInstrumentationAccessGenerator();
        MethodRecorder actual = new MethodRecorder();
        generator.generateDataAccessor(987654321, "foo/Bar", 17, actual.getVisitor());

        MethodRecorder expected = new MethodRecorder();
        expected.getVisitor().visitLdcInsn(Long.valueOf(987654321));
        expected.getVisitor().visitLdcInsn("foo/Bar");
        expected.getVisitor().visitIntInsn(Opcodes.BIPUSH, 17);
        String rtname = JaCoCo.RUNTIMEPACKAGE.replace('.', '/') + "/Offline";
        expected.getVisitor().visitMethodInsn(Opcodes.INVOKESTATIC, rtname, "getProbes",
                "(JLjava/lang/String;I)[Z");

        assertEquals(expected, actual);
    }

    /**
     * Creates a new class with the given id, loads this class and instantiates
     * it. The constructor of the generated class will request the probe array
     * from the access generator under test.
     */
    private ITarget generateAndInstantiateClass(int classid) throws InstantiationException, IllegalAccessException {

        final String className = "org/jacoco/test/targets/RuntimeTestTarget_" + classid;
        Type classType = Type.getObjectType(className);

        final ClassWriter writer = new ClassWriter(0);
        writer.visit(Opcodes.V1_5, Opcodes.ACC_PUBLIC, className, null, "java/lang/Object",
                new String[] { Type.getInternalName(ITarget.class) });

        writer.visitField(InstrSupport.DATAFIELD_ACC, InstrSupport.DATAFIELD_NAME, InstrSupport.DATAFIELD_DESC,
                null, null);

        // Constructor
        GeneratorAdapter gen = new GeneratorAdapter(
                writer.visitMethod(Opcodes.ACC_PUBLIC, "<init>", "()V", null, new String[0]), Opcodes.ACC_PUBLIC,
                "<init>", "()V");
        gen.visitCode();
        gen.loadThis();
        gen.invokeConstructor(Type.getType(Object.class), new Method("<init>", "()V"));
        gen.loadThis();
        final int size = generator.generateDataAccessor(classid, className, 2, gen);
        gen.putStatic(classType, InstrSupport.DATAFIELD_NAME, Type.getObjectType(InstrSupport.DATAFIELD_DESC));
        gen.returnValue();
        gen.visitMaxs(size + 1, 0);
        gen.visitEnd();

        // get()
        gen = new GeneratorAdapter(writer.visitMethod(Opcodes.ACC_PUBLIC, "get", "()[Z", null, new String[0]),
                Opcodes.ACC_PUBLIC, "get", "()[Z");
        gen.visitCode();
        gen.getStatic(classType, InstrSupport.DATAFIELD_NAME, Type.getObjectType(InstrSupport.DATAFIELD_DESC));
        gen.returnValue();
        gen.visitMaxs(1, 0);
        gen.visitEnd();

        writer.visitEnd();

        final TargetLoader loader = new TargetLoader(className.replace('/', '.'), writer.toByteArray());
        return (ITarget) loader.newTargetInstance();
    }

    /**
     * With this interface access read coverage data of the generated class.
     */
    public interface ITarget {

        /**
         * Returns a reference to the probe array.
         * 
         * @return the probe array
         */
        boolean[] get();

    }

}
